French President Emmanuel Macron performed a song at a state dinner in Armenia, accompanied by Armenian Prime Minister Nikol Pashinyan on drums. The event occurred during Macron's state visit to Yerevan on May 4, 2026. It preceded the first bilateral summit between the European Union and Armenia.
nbcnews.comFrench President Emmanuel Macron sang the classic song ‘Les Feuilles Mortes’ at a state dinner in Yerevan, Armenia, on Monday, May 4, 2026, while Armenian Prime Minister Nikol Pashinyan played the drums alongside him. Video footage captured Macron seated next to a pianist, holding a microphone, as Pashinyan joined in on percussion.

Dinner guests watched the performance and applauded the leaders' musical collaboration. The moment unfolded during Macron's state visit to Armenia, highlighting a lighthearted interlude amid diplomatic engagements.
Macron's trip to Armenia set the stage for the inaugural bilateral summit between the European Union and Armenia. The state dinner served as a prelude to these talks, fostering goodwill between the French and Armenian delegations.
